Output 38f797b7fc370b7568343860ba1614eec566c1e73b51325f9b83ee875ee5914c:1

value
1013059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a44c49e77cce561b3265cb43e8761ecd751ae41 OP_EQUAL
address
3QWKEb6pcC8s8iDmYujuiPqRhsqMfBFeVz
transaction
38f797b7fc370b7568343860ba1614eec566c1e73b51325f9b83ee875ee5914c
spent
true